Words from Microsoft on Keeping Up with DST Changes

One of Time Zone Report’s followers works for Microsoft, and has a timely note on his Microsoft blog page.  M3 Sweatt (apparently they call him “M3” — no idea why!) posted his “Implications of Proposed Changes to Daylight Saving Time in the United States“.

In his article, he provides some advice for state legislators regarding the lead time necessary for technical staff to plan and react to changes in Daylight Saving Time observance and Time Zone changes — which active legislation in a variety of states are currently proposing.

I’m glad to see that someone at Microsoft is speaking up — and giving all the Windows users some hope that it won’t be too difficult to keep up with the times in the states.
